What Is
Context Rot?

Context rot is the degradation of an AI model's output as the context it is working with grows. The individual facts remain present. The relationships between them weaken, fragment and drift, so the model keeps producing fluent, confident answers that are quietly wrong. It is the failure mode that most often ruins otherwise good AI work, and it arrives far sooner than the advertised context window suggests.

What Breaks

Not the facts. The connections between them.

Real business information is not a list of facts, it is a mesh of connected ones: sources, entities, constraints, causes, timelines, evidence. As context grows, the connections weaken, fragment and drift.

How Fast

It happens sooner than you have been told.

MRCR-8 is the closest approximation of that mesh, and the results are sobering. At 16k tokens, roughly 20 pages of input, the leading models are already shedding accuracy fast. This despite 1M context windows. Non-thinking modes fall off a cliff.

Bigger context windows do not fix this and are actively deceptive about it, because more irrelevant context makes it worse rather than better. The number on the box is a capacity figure, not a quality guarantee.

This is why "just paste the whole document in" stops working exactly when the work starts to matter, and why the failure is so hard to catch: the output stays fluent long after it stops being reliable.

The Diagnostic

Seven ways context breaks

Context rot is not one failure, it is seven. Each produces a distinct business symptom, and each has a specific action that prevents it. Once you can name the failure mode, you stop blaming the model and reaching for a different one.

Mode One

Task-frame drift

The model quietly stops answering the question you actually asked and starts answering a nearby one.

Mode Two

Source and version confusion

Two versions of a document are in context and the model blends them into one that never existed.

Mode Three

Entity and metric confusion

Numbers and names attach to the wrong entity. The figure is real, it just belongs to something else.

Mode Four

Aggregate and detail interference

Totals and line items contaminate each other, so the summary stops reconciling with the underlying detail.

Mode Five

Format degradation

The structure you asked for erodes over a long session until the output is no longer usable as given.

Mode Six

Reasoning-chain breakdown

Each step looks sound in isolation, but the chain connecting them has quietly come apart.

Mode Seven

False coherence

The most dangerous one. The answer reads beautifully and is wrong, and nothing in the tone signals it.

The Countermeasure

The fix is a filing habit, not a clever prompt

It sounds administrative. It is the difference between AI work you can hand to a colleague, a client or an auditor, and AI work nobody, including you, can reconstruct a week later.

Step One

Convert everything to Markdown

A Word file can be a thousand times the size of the same text, and you pay for that out of the context you needed for thinking.

Step Two

One numbered file per stage

Input saved, output saved, and the output becomes the next input. It reads like admin until somebody asks how a conclusion was reached.

Step Three

Ask for a handoff when it drifts

A self-contained summary of every decision taken and option rejected, which you paste into a clean chat. This is the practical answer to context rot.
